N.Y. ADC. LAW § 25-428 : NY Code - Section 25-428: Lower East Side Business Improvement District

a. The city council having determined, pursuant to section 25-407 of
chapter four of this title: that notice of hearing for all hearings
required to be held was published and mailed as required by law and was
otherwise sufficient; that, except as otherwise provided in section
25-403 of chapter four of this title, all the real property within the
boundaries of the district will benefit from the establishment of the
district; that all the real property benefited is included within the
limits of the district; and that the establishment of the district is in
the public interest; and the council having determined further that the
requisite number of owners have not objected as provided in section
25-406 of chapter four of this title, there is hereby established in the
borough of Manhattan, the Lower East Side Business Improvement District.
Such district is established in accordance with the district plan
required to be filed with the city clerk pursuant to subdivision b of
this section.
b. Immediately upon adoption of this local law by the council, the
council shall file with the city clerk the district plan upon which the
Lower East Side Business Improvement District is based.
c. The district plan shall not be amended except in accordance with
chapter four of this title.
